A gander at the website of AIM-listed Turkish gold-producer Ariana Resources (AAU) revealed a note from house broker Panmure Gordon, which has again upped its target from 3.6p to a new mark of 4.37p. Of course, as house broker, Panumure is effectively paid to put a good gloss on its clients but it has hardly been ramping the shares in recent years and as far as I can see there is already huge upside to that valuation, based of Panmure’s own numbers.
